City Workers Build Bridge Out Of Sticks To Help Stranded Duck Family
April 16, 2024
In Dublin, Ireland, a distressed mother duck faced a challenge guiding her ducklings up and over a bridge spanning a canal.
Recognizing the plight of this feathered family, city workers sprang into action to ensure their safe passage. Crafting a makeshift bridge from sticks, the workers facilitated the ducks' escape from the water below.
As the ducklings successfully climbed out and rejoined their mother, a heartwarming cheer erupted from the gathered crowd, celebrating the successful rescue and reunion.
